HANDOVER — Spindlecity Rebalancer. The tool ingests station fill levels every 5 minutes and issues truck routing suggestions via the Cartwheel dispatch API. Known issue: the ingest worker retains a long-lived token with write access it doesn't need; scoping it down is ticketed but not done. No customer data flows through the service, only station counts. For the security review, the audit log export is enabled and rotating daily. Questions go to the owner named below.

approver of hahog-hahap = Ulaath Praael

Attendees: operations, facilities, and sales leadership.

Facilities reported that negotiations with landlord Strathmore Holdings have produced a draft renewal: seven-year term, 12% below current rate, with a break clause at year four. Fit-out allowance covers the planned demo suite requested by the sales team. Legal flagged two indemnity clauses for revision; landlord response expected within ten days. Sales leads should plan client events at Harwick Point assuming continuity. Broader implications are outlined in the confidential note below.

internal memo for tagef-hadup: Gross margin on Ulaath came in at 15 percent against a plan of 5 percent. Only 7 of the 120 pilot accounts renewed Ulaath, so a churn review is set for October 15.

# Flaglight Rollouts — Approvals

Quick version for on-call: any rollout touching more than 5% of traffic needs an approval in Flaglight before the ramp continues. Kill switches don't need approval — just flip them and note it in the incident channel. Scheduled ramps pause automatically if error budget burns hot. If you're stuck at 2 a.m. with a pending approval, there's one person authorized to override, and that's the approver below.

account owner for tagep-bafof: Norael Gilax Juleth

Quick note for your review: the Bramblecote firmware update channel failed CI overnight because the signing step ran before the manifest was finalized, so devices would have rejected the package anyway — no bad artifact escaped. We reordered the pipeline stages and added a check that refuses to publish unsigned manifests. Worth a second pair of eyes on whether that check can be bypassed via the manual-publish path. The fixed pipeline run is recorded under the token below.

session token of kagup-hahaf = htk3_2b8